From da0497fdf35a7bf851f3625b0df07cde950f5f49 Mon Sep 17 00:00:00 2001 From: Eric Wieser Date: Sun, 5 Jan 2020 21:16:11 +0000 Subject: MAINT: cleanup use of sys.exc_info This code originates from python 2.6, before there was an `as` clause in `except`. This removes all callers of `numpy.distutils.compat.get_exception`. --- numpy/distutils/misc_util.py | 6 ++---- 1 file changed, 2 insertions(+), 4 deletions(-) (limited to 'numpy/distutils/misc_util.py') diff --git a/numpy/distutils/misc_util.py b/numpy/distutils/misc_util.py index d46ff8981..ac2103a6b 100644 --- a/numpy/distutils/misc_util.py +++ b/numpy/distutils/misc_util.py @@ -34,7 +34,6 @@ def clean_up_temporary_directory(): atexit.register(clean_up_temporary_directory) -from numpy.distutils.compat import get_exception from numpy.compat import basestring from numpy.compat import npy_load_module @@ -1972,9 +1971,8 @@ class Configuration(object): try: version_module = npy_load_module('_'.join(n.split('.')), fn, info) - except ImportError: - msg = get_exception() - self.warn(str(msg)) + except ImportError as e: + self.warn(str(e)) version_module = None if version_module is None: continue -- cgit v1.2.1